Ropar is a Rural village located in Bangapani, Pithoragarh, Uttarakhand.

The total population of Ropar is 46.

Ropar village comprises 13 households.

The literacy rate in Ropar is 65%. Among the literate population of 26, there are 16 literate males and 10 literate females.

In Ropar, there are 20 males and 26 females, with a sex ratio of 1300 females per 1000 males.

There are 6 children (13% of population), comprising 1 boys and 5 girls.

The total number of workers in Ropar is 33, with 20 main workers and 13 marginal workers.

Ropar is located in Uttarakhand state, Pithoragarh district, and falls under Bangapani Tehsil. The village's Census 2011 code is 48899 and LGD code is 48899.
